Paddy Power scores with stunts

by isleofman.com 2nd September 2014
An Island-based online bookmaker says it’s seen a huge jump in the number of customers it serves over the past 12 months.
Paddy Power, registered in Ridgeway Street in Douglas, says it saw a 35 per cent rise in new online customers in the first six months of 2014, with 795,000 joining its website.
Its sports book sales over the same period were up 17 per cent, while net revenue grew by seven per cent.
The company says a variety of cheeky PR stunts and adverts during the World Cup account for much of its success – all without any extra marketing spend.
